Charlottesville is located in central Virginia along the Rivanna River—a tributary of the James—just west of the Southwest Mountains, a range which parallels the Blue Ridge about 20 miles (32 km) to the west.

Hace 2 días · Charlottesville, city, administratively independent of, but located in, Albemarle county, central Virginia, U.S. It lies on the Rivanna River, in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ains, about 70 miles (112 km) northwest of Richmond, on the main route west from the Tidewater region.

Virginia tiene una superficie de 110 785 km² que la convierten en el 35.º estado estadounidense por su extensión. 9 Sus estados colindantes son Maryland y el Distrito de Columbia al norte y este; el océano Atlántico al este; Carolina del Norte y Tennessee al sur; Kentucky al oeste y Virginia Occidental al norte y oeste.
Charlottesville is a city in Virginia in the United States. It is named for Charlotte of Mecklenburg-Strelitz, King George III's queen. As of 2020, 46,553 people lived there. In 2004, Charlottesville was named the best place to live in the United States in a book named Cities Ranked and Rated.
Charlottesville, colloquially known as C'ville, is an independent city in Virginia, United States. It is the seat of government of Albemarle County, which surrounds the city, though the two are separate legal entities.
